Raphael S. Carvalho
36d31a5dab fix cql_query_test
Test was failing because _qp (distributed<cql3::query_processor>) was stopped
before _db (distributed<database>).
Compaction manager is member of database, and when database is stopped,
compaction manager is also stopped. After a2fb0ec9a, compaction updates the
system table compaction history, and that requires a working query context.
We cannot simply move _qp->stop() to after _db->stop() because the former
relies on migration_manager and storage_proxy. So the most obvious fix is to
clean the global variable that stores query context after _qp was stopped.

Nadav Har'El
63c0906b16 messaging_service: drop unnecessary explicit templates
The previous patch added message_service read()/write() support for all
types which know how to serialize themselves through our "old" serialization
API (serialize()/deserialize()/serialized_size()).

So we no longer need the almost 200 lines of repetitive code in
messaging_service.{cc,hh} which defined these read/write templates
separately for a dozen different types using their *serialize() methods.
We also no longer need the helper functions read_gms()/write_gms(), which
are basically the same code as that in the template functions added in the
previous patch.

Compilation is not significantly slowed down by this patch, because it
merely replaces a dozen templates by one template that covers them all -
it does not add new template complexity, and these templates are anyway
instantiated only in messaging_service.cc (other code only calls specific
functions defined in messaging_service.cc, and does not use these templates).

Tomasz Grabiec
0865ecde17 storage_proxy: Fix range splitting
There is a check whose intent was to detect wrap around during walk of
the ring tokens by comparing the split point with minimum token, which
is supposed to be inserted by the ring iterator. It assumed that when
we encounter it, the range is a wrap around. It doesn't hold when
minimum token is part of the token metadata or set of tokens is empty.

In such case, a full range would be split into 3 overlapping full
ranges. The fix is to drop the assumption and instead ensure that
ranges do not wrap around by unwrapping them if necessary.

Fixes #655.

Paweł Dziepak
9d482532f4 tests/lsa: reduce the size of large allocation
Originally, large allocation test case attempted to allocate an object
as big as halft of the space used by the lsa. That failed when the test
was executed with lower amount of memory available mainly due to the
memory fragmentation caused by previous test cases.

This patches reduces the size of the large allocation to 3/8 of the
total space used by the lsa which is still a lot but seems to make the
test pass even with as little memory as 64MB per shard.

Avi Kivity
d425aacaeb release: copy version string into heap
If we get a core dump from a user, it is important to be able to
identify its version.  Copy the release string into the heap (which is
copied into the code dump), so we can search for it using the "strings"
or "ident" commands.
